Meaning of angiocarpous in English:
angiocarpous
Pronunciation /ˌan(d)ʒɪə(ʊ)ˈkɑːpəs/
adjective
Botany Mycology
Of a lichen or fungus: having fruiting bodies in which the spore-bearing surface is enclosed or covered.
Origin
Mid 19th century. From post-classical Latin angiocarpus + -ous.
